February 2024
Summary
This release focused on implementing fixes for important issues including notification emails, single sign-on, and reporting.
Highlights – Web
- Support for OSHA 300, 301 electronic submissions. This update allows you to comply with the latest OSHA requirements by generating a CSV for “Form 300 – Log of Work-Related Injuries and Illnesses” and “Form 301 – Injury and Illness Incident Report” suitable for upload to OSHA
- The “12 Month Rolling Incident Rate Over Time” report will now run for users with the “YTD” Calendar Type option enabled
- The “Requirements and Action Items Summary” report will now run without exporting duplicate actions
- The “Due Date Changed” notification is no longer improperly triggered when a new record is created
- Users imported using the incident importer no longer show a blank “person involved” column in the incident search
- HEIC files can now be attached through web format
- The “Compliance Requirements and Action” report will no longer output duplicates of information.
- Security has been improved for file attachments
- Resolved issue causing summary notification emails to contain the wrong items in the list of records
Highlights – Mobile
- Users can now use a retry sync button from the mobile app’s History screen for records that failed to sync. This feature is only available for iOS but will be released to Android in a future release
- Resolved issue where a user logging into the mobile app using single sign-on (SSO) would be incorrectly redirected to the website application
